To earn the label
troll, I think that what they post should be posted with the sole intent of irritating and disrupting, without having any personal interest in the discussion.
Posting hidden goat.cx/goatse.cx links or dedicating poems to the Führer for {bleep}s & giggles in a Holocaust forum are trolls.
Insane ramblings which are actually made in earnest [example: Shawn the bus arch troll], or mere disagreement [example: most stuff that disappears from amigaworld.net], or personal abuse in otherwise on-topic discussions [does anybody really need an example?], and so on and so forth, aren't necessarily "trolls".
